[libp2p-dns] Implement /dnsaddr resolution. (#1931)
* Implement `/dnsaddr` support on `libp2p-dns`.

To that end, since resolving `/dnsaddr` addresses needs
"fully qualified" multiaddresses when dialing, i.e. those
that end with the `/p2p/...` protocol, we make sure that
dialing always uses such fully qualified addresses by
appending the `/p2p` protocol as necessary. As a side-effect,
this adds support for dialing peers via "fully qualified"
addresses, as an alternative to using a `PeerId` together
with a `Multiaddr` with or without the `/p2p` protocol.

[libp2p-dns] Use trust-dns-resolver (with either async-std or tokio). Remove thread pool. (#1927)
* [libp2p-dns] Use trust-dns-resolver.

Use the `trust-dns-resolver` library for DNS resolution,
thereby removing current use of the thread pool.

Since `trust-dns-resolver` and related crates already
provide support for both `async-std` and `tokio`, we
make use of that here in our own feature flags.

Since `trust-dns-resolver` provides many useful
configuration options and error detail, central
types of `trust-dns-resolver` like `ResolverConfig`,
`ResolverOpts` and `ResolveError` are re-exposed
in the API of `libp2p-dns`. Full encapsulation
does not seem preferable in this case.

[tcp] Port-reuse, async-io, if-watch (#1887)
* Update tomls.

* Let transports decide when to translate.

* Improve tcp transport.

* Update stuff.

* Remove background task. Enhance documentation.

To avoid spawning a background task and thread within
`TcpConfig::new()`, with communication via unbounded channels,
a `TcpConfig` now keeps track of the listening addresses
for port reuse in an `Arc<RwLock>`. Furthermore, an `IfWatcher`
is only used by a `TcpListenStream` if it listens on any interface
and directly polls the `IfWatcher` both for initialisation and
new events.

Includes some documentation and test enhancements.

* Reintroduce feature flags for tokio vs async-io.

To avoid having an extra reactor thread running for tokio
users and to make sure all TCP I/O uses the mio-based
tokio reactor.

Thereby run tests with both backends.

*: Switch futures_codec to asynchronous-codec (#1908)
`futures-codec` has not been updated in the recent months. It still
depends on `bytes` `v0.5` preventing all downstream dependencies to
upgrade to `bytes` `v1.0`.

This commit replaces `futures_codec` in favor of `asynchronous-codec`
The latter is a fully upgraded fork of the former.

In addition this commit upgrades:

- bytes to v1
- unsigned-varint to v0.6.0
- prost to v0.7

[core/swarm] Emit events for active connection close and fix disconnect(). (#1619)
* Emit events for active connection close and fix `disconnect()`.

The `Network` does currently not emit events for actively
closed connections, e.g. via `EstablishedConnection::close`
or `ConnectedPeer::disconnect()`. As a result, when actively
closing connections, there will be `ConnectionEstablished`
events emitted without eventually a matching `ConnectionClosed`
event. This seems undesirable and has the consequence that
the `Swarm::ban_peer_id` feature in `libp2p-swarm` does not
result in appropriate calls to `NetworkBehaviour::inject_connection_closed`
and `NetworkBehaviour::inject_disconnected`. Furthermore,
the `disconnect()` functionality in `libp2p-core` is currently
broken as it leaves the `Pool` in an inconsistent state.

This commit does the following:

  1. When connection background tasks are dropped
     (i.e. removed from the `Manager`), they
     always terminate immediately, without attempting
     an orderly close of the connection.
  2. An orderly close is sent to the background task
     of a connection as a regular command. The
     background task emits a `Closed` event
     before terminating.
  3. `Pool::disconnect()` removes all connection
     tasks for the affected peer from the `Manager`,
     i.e. without an orderly close, thereby also
     fixing the discovered state inconsistency
     due to not removing the corresponding entries
     in the `Pool` itself after removing them from
     the `Manager`.
  4. A new test is added to `libp2p-swarm` that
     exercises the ban/unban functionality and
     places assertions on the number and order
     of calls to the `NetworkBehaviour`. In that
     context some new testing utilities have
     been added to `libp2p-swarm`.

This addresses https://github.com/libp2p/rust-libp2p/issues/1584.
